If you use mods, Build 16843731 breaks several UI mods. Specifically, Extended Quickslots and Fast Travel will cause your game to crash on save load. The modding community has updated Simple QoL and Custom Companions to work with this build, but always check the Nexus Mods comments.

For the longest time, Sands of Salzaar suffered from a notorious learning curve. It was a game where you were dropped into a vast desert with a sword, a vague destiny, and absolutely no idea how to manage your inventory. Build 16843731 completely dismantled the old, fragmented introduction and replaced it with a cohesive narrative onboarding system.

The "Hero’s Journey" Integration Previously, players had to rely on external wikis to understand the complex relationship between Charm, Intelligence, and battlefield morale. In this build, the developers implemented a context-sensitive tutorial system that triggers based on your chosen background (Nomad, Noble, or Outcast).

You cannot solo the entire Sultanate. Your army composition matters more now than ever. The build changed how morale works. If you recruit units from too many conflicting factions (e.g., Holy Knights and Dark Mages together), your army will desert you overnight. Build 16843731 is stable, but it has quirks

For the uninitiated, Sands of Salzaar is a unique hybrid: part Mount & Blade, part Diablo, wrapped in a stunning hand-drawn Islamic fantasy aesthetic. Build 16843731 is not just another patch number; it represents a significant stabilization and content update that fine-tunes the game’s sprawling sandbox elements.
